Top Contaminants in Watonga Water

Arsenic 8 violations
Inorganic · EPA limit: 0.01 mg/L
Skin damage, circulatory problems, cancer risk
Stage 2 DBP Rule 4 violations
Treatment Technique
Disinfection byproduct exposure risk
Total Coliform 2 violations
Microbiological
Indicates possible pathogenic contamination

Housing & Infrastructure in Watonga

1961
Median Build Year
81%
Built Before 1986
34%
Built Before 1970
Galvanized Steel or Copper
Likely Pipe Material

With 81% of homes built before 1986, lead solder in plumbing is a potential concern. The EPA banned lead solder in 1986, but many older homes retain original plumbing.

Source: U.S. Census Bureau American Community Survey (ACS).

Lead Exposure Risk for Children in Watonga

81%
Homes Built Before 1986
0.0018
mg/L Avg Lead (Limit: 0.015)

Why children are most at risk: The CDC states there is no safe level of lead exposure for children. Children under 6 absorb lead more readily than adults, and even low levels can cause developmental delays, learning difficulties, and behavioral problems.

Flood & Climate Risk in Watonga

The NFIP claim record for Watonga — 6 filed incidents — reflects genuine, recurring flood exposure rather than an isolated event or two. When a community accumulates flood claims at this volume and carries 100% of its ZIP codes inside FEMA-designated zones, flood history starts to factor into water quality planning in ways it doesn't for lower-exposure areas. Flooding introduces specific contamination pathways — runoff overwhelming treatment facility intake, surface water infiltrating private wells, and pressure disruptions in distribution systems allowing backflow — all of which become more relevant as flood frequency increases.

6
Total FEMA Flood Claims
$15,277
Avg Claim Payout
100%
ZIPs in FEMA Flood Zones

Watonga has a moderate flood history with 6 FEMA claims averaging $15,277 per payout. 100% of ZIP codes fall within FEMA flood zones. Flood events can contaminate drinking water and overwhelm treatment systems.

How flooding affects water quality: Flood events can introduce sewage, agricultural runoff, and industrial chemicals into water supplies. Even after floodwaters recede, contamination can persist in wells and aging infrastructure. Frequently Asked Questions

Is the water safe to drink in Watonga, OK?
Watonga has an average water safety score of 86/100 (Grade A). 8 EPA violations have been recorded. Check individual ZIP code reports for details specific to your neighborhood.
How many water violations does Watonga have?
Watonga water systems have a total of 8 EPA violations, including 3 health-based violations. Violations are tracked across 1 ZIP code.
Does Watonga water have lead?
The average 90th-percentile lead level in Watonga is 0.0018 mg/L. This is below the EPA action level of 0.015 mg/L. Lead levels can vary by home — testing is recommended especially in older properties.
How does Watonga compare to Oklahoma average?
Watonga has an average water safety score of 86/100, which is above the Oklahoma state average of 79/100.
How many water systems serve Watonga?
Watonga is served by 2 public water systems across 1 ZIP code, serving approximately 3,440 people.
